Philly is rebuilding while Denver is looking to contend, and this trade improves both teams in that regard.
The 76ers get a blue chip prospect in Goga and a pair of seconds, absorbing dead money in a year they're not contending. I really like this for Philly.
Nuggets gets cap space and win-now production, improving his short-term odds of winning a title. Dennis Schroder is on an Evan Fournier-esque contract that is exceedingly mediocre and uninspiring, but it's fair market value and you can't get 26-27 FPPG off the waiver wire, so it serves a purpose. Winslow is a slightly better contract but only one year, but again 25-29 FPPG guys don't grow on trees, and although Nunn/Butler/Dragic/Winslow/Herro kills any real upside to the guy, he should be OK for the season.
It's a solid haul for the Nuggets and he has moved the needle in a meaningful way.
This trade is asymmetrical, and while Philly wins the trade on an absolute basis, both teams got what they wanted and Nuggets side is reasonable, justifiable, and meets his goals (or that of any 2020 Contender -- namely, get more FPPG.)
Good trade on both sides.
